Having a well-stocked first aid kit is essential for any home, office, or vehicle. Whether you’re dealing with minor scrapes and bruises or more serious medical emergencies, having the right supplies in your first aid kit can make a big difference. A well-stocked first aid kit should include all the basics, plus some extras to help you be prepared in any situation.
Essential Supplies

The essential items to include in a first aid kit are bandages, gauze, antiseptic wipes, adhesive tape, antiseptic ointment, antibiotic ointment, and scissors. Bandages come in all shapes and sizes, making them useful for many different types of injuries. Gauze is great for covering larger wounds or wrapping around a sprained limb. Antiseptic wipes are a must-have for cleaning out cuts and scrapes. Adhesive tape is great for holding bandages in place, and antiseptic ointment is a must for preventing infection. Antibiotic ointment helps to prevent infection, and scissors are a must for cutting bandages and gauze.
Additional Supplies

In addition to the essential supplies, you should also consider adding a few extras to your first aid kit. Tweezers are great for removing splinters, and a thermometer is essential for checking for fever. Pain relievers, such as ibuprofen and acetaminophen, are also important for dealing with pain. You should also include a first aid guide, which can provide step-by-step instructions on how to treat common injuries and illnesses. Additionally, you may want to consider adding a few items that can help in more serious medical emergencies, such as a CPR mask, an instant ice pack, and an emergency blanket.
Storing Your First Aid Kit

Once you have all of your supplies gathered, it’s important to make sure they’re stored properly. It’s best to keep your first aid kit in an easily accessible place, such as in a kitchen cupboard or under the sink. Be sure to store all of your supplies in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ture. Additionally, make sure to regularly check the expiration dates on all of the items in your kit, and replace any expired items as soon as possible.
